PoG.Clan is building a focused Rainbow Six Siege network where competitive identity, team operations, tournaments and public match evidence live in one connected system.
PoG.Clan began with community and team activity. The platform extends that foundation into public player identities, managed rosters, tournament workflows, recruitment discovery and match records.
Rainbow Six Siege remains the core game. The long-term direction is international, but growth should follow working systems and credible competitive activity rather than promises the platform cannot prove.
Ambition matters, but every public surface must stay understandable, useful and honest about what its data can support.
Profiles, rosters, tournaments and match records should make competitive context easier to understand, not bury it behind promotion.
Team and event workflows should have visible ownership, explicit states and evidence that can be reviewed later.
New features must help players, teams or organizers complete a real task. Activity alone is not the goal.
